The Sounds of Summer Music Series is hosted by the City of Maple Grove and features live music and events all summer long at Town Green.
This urban park is located at 7991 Main Street, between the Maple Grove Government Center and the Maple Grove Library. This park emphasizes creative art performances, and concessions are available during most events.
For performances, you might want to bring a lawn chair or blanket. There is a terraced wall that seats 300 in the bandshell area.
Restrooms are open when performances are scheduled.
No alcohol or smoking is allowed on site. There is no access to the lake, and no shoreline fishing permitted. Dogs and other domestic animals must be on a leash no longer than 6 feet. Bikers are asked to be very sensitive to the multiple uses of the area. Please reduce speed or walk your bike when a crowd is gathered. Skate boarders are not allowed to use the site for any jumps and can only be on the trail.

Based in Minneapolis, Minnesota, this 9-piece group performs classic and new country focused on the fantastic females of Country Music.
Singers Jennifer Urbach, Erica Hanson and Raven Wolfe trade leads and lend rich harmonies to the mix as they take the listener on a journey through 6 decades of country music, paying homage to the talented females who paved the way for women in country music.
The vocal trio is backed by an incredible band of musicians featuring band leader and New York City native Donnie Doyle (drums), Max Luebeck (bass guitar), Neil Hendrickson (lead guitar), Jeff Leiknes (keys/banjo/guitars), Natalie McCann (fiddle), and Justin Collins (steel/electric guitars).
A favorite at Minnesota's Moondance Country Jam, the group is also a three-time nominee for Best Tribute Band at the Midwest Country Music Association Awards.
